rferry Posted March 5, 2015 Share Posted March 5, 2015 Came back from vacation to find a string of terrible and unpredictable losses. I suspect because the club was playing an inappropriate formation: a 4141-DM. We have no DMs on the roster. No one is even rated as capable at the position. The players that were forced to play the position (generally a ball-winning M© from the reserves/youth) received less than a 6.0 match rating while one of our regular AM©s and M©s sat on the bench. Our three tactics are a 4231wide, 4411 and 451, and while I didn't restrict the Assistant Manager to follow current match tactics, he chose the random 4141-DM formation. The AM's favorite formation is a 3-5-2. The only staff whose favored formation that includes a DM is our Head of Youth Development (and he hasn't brought in any DMs in years), a fitness coach, and a U21s coach. Most of the staff prefers a 442 or 4411 formation. Link to post Share on other sites More sharing options...

andu1 Posted March 5, 2015 Share Posted March 5, 2015 AI managers have 4 formation they use. Favorite, second, Attack and Defend tactic. It certain used one of those other 3 options. Link to post Share on other sites More sharing options...
